Pulmonary/Allergy
Experts in the diagnosis and treatment of lung diseases, the physicians in this division provide inpatient and outpatient services that focus on the management of individuals with a range of disorders, especially asthma, chronic bronchitis, and emphysema. These physicians perform invasive procedures such as fiberoptic bronchoscopy in order to diagnose patients with acute and chronic illnesses of the lower respiratory tract. Moreover, because of their advanced training, these doctors are also certified in critical care medicine and consequently, they treat acutely ill patients admitted to the intensive care units at the hospital. The division oversees an allergy and tuberculosis program, and it is very active in clinical research, with a focus on asthma and pneumonia. Finally, under the direction of these physicians, Saint Vincent Hospital operates a modern pulmonary function and blood gas laboratory, and the institution provides comprehensive respiratory care services.
